Bear in mind, the regulations under the Ontario Work Requirement Act regarding termination as well as severance pay are an employer's minimum needs. The adhering to defines the quantity of notification needed under the Work Criteria Act: No notice when a worker has actually been employed for under 3 months, One week's notice in creating to the staff member if his or her duration of work is much less than one year, Two weeks' notification in writing to the staff member if his or her duration of employment is one year or even more however less than 3 years, Three weeks' notification in creating to the staff member if his or her period of employment is 3 years or more yet less than four years, Four weeks' notification in writing to the worker if his or her period of work is four years or even more yet much less than five years, Five weeks' notification in writing to the worker if his or her period of employment is 5 years or even more but less than 6 years, 6 weeks' notification in composing to the worker if his or her duration of work is six years or even more yet much less than seven years, 7 weeks' notification in composing to the worker if his or her duration of work is seven years or even more however much less than 8 years, 8 weeks' notice in composing to the employee if his or her period of employment is 8 years or even more It is crucial to recognize that discontinuation pay is a quantity paid by a company pursuant to minimum requirements regulations it is not severance pay, nor is it payment for wrongful termination.


What is Discontinuance Wage in Ontario? Discontinuance wage seems to be a "catch-all" term for discontinuation pay, but it is, actually, something different. Discontinuance wage is a statutory settlement that is made by the company upon discontinuation of a worker, in enhancement to any kind of statutory private notice of discontinuation as well as team discontinuation notice (or pay in lieu of such notification).

What is Common Legislation Settlement in Lieu of Notification? In every non-unionized work relationship, an employer has a suggested usual legislation commitment to offer the employee sensible notification of its objective to end the work connection, unless there is simply trigger for discontinuation. The reasonable notification duration is a duration along with, however includes the minimal statutory discontinuation notification period as well as the period of time covered by statutory discontinuance wage.


Usual law sensible notice is The key objective of practical notice of your discontinuation is to give you, as the staff member, a chance and also a practical period of time to look for various other work. The duration of notice is not always comparable to the period called for to find new employment. constructive dismissal Toronto.


Employment Law 101


The practical notice period is established by referral to elements such as the your character of employment; your size of service; your age; and also the schedule of similar work, having respect to your experience, training, and certifications. The 2nd step is to compute the your damages over the practical notification duration.




A company can supply your severance in a lump amount payment to please its notice responsibilities. wrongful termination. A payment for settlement instead of notification is taken into consideration settlement for violation of the suggested responsibility to give proper notice of termination, although in regulation, the quantum of payment is equal to the required size of working notification.

An employer has two choices when offering an employee with sensible notice of his or her discontinuation. The employer can either require the staff member to continue helping the amount of time up until his or her termination or, provide the employee with settlement instead of that notification.


Employment Law Helpline


For that reason, if the company falls short to give the staff member sensible notice of discontinuation, the employee can bring a wrongful dismissal activity for violation of that suggested term. In a wrongful dismissal situation, the staff member has the obligation of establishing that they are entitled to a specific form of payment throughout the notice duration as well as developing the economic value of their damages.
